The Evolution of Shanghai's Entertainment Scene

Shanghai's entertainment scene has undergone significant transformation over the years. Once known for its cabarets and jazz bars during the 1920s and 1930s, the city has evolved into a global entertainment capital. Today, Shanghai boasts a diverse array of entertainment clubs that cater to a wide audience, from locals to international tourists.

The city's rapid economic growth and increasing foreign investment have played a crucial role in shaping its entertainment landscape. As Shanghai continues to modernize, its entertainment clubs have embraced cutting-edge technology and innovative concepts, creating a unique blend of traditional and contemporary experiences.
